SEC Form 4 — Statement of Changes in Beneficial Ownership

Issuer: PERPETUA RESOURCES CORP. (PPTA)
CIK: 0001526243
Period of Report: 2026-01-05

Reporting Person: Sternhell Alexander McLeod (Director)

Non-Derivative Transactions

Date Security Code Shares Price A/D Holdings After Ownership
2026-01-05 Common Shares X 20000 $8.59 Acquired 20000 Direct
2026-01-05 Common Shares X 9500 $8.59 Acquired 29500 Direct
2026-01-05 Common Shares S 10148 $26.50 Disposed 19352 Direct
2026-01-07 Common Shares S 3000 $29.09 Disposed 16352 Direct

Derivative Transactions

Date Security Exercise Price Code Shares A/D Expiration Underlying Ownership
2026-01-05 Director and Employee Stock Option (right to buy) $8.59 X 20000 Disposed 2026-01-20 Common Shares (20000) Direct
2026-01-05 Director and Employee Stock Option (right to buy) $8.59 X 9500 Disposed 2026-01-20 Common Shares (9500) Direct

Footnotes

F1: The exercise price of the stock option of CAD $11.80 is converted to USD based on the daily average exchange rate as reported by the H.10 statistical release of the Board of Governances of the Federal Reserve System on January 2, 2026, of C$1.3738 = US$1.00.

F2: The sale price of the stock option of CAD $36.40 is converted to USD based on the daily average exchange rate as reported by the H.10 statistical release of the Board of Governances of the Federal Reserve System on January 2, 2026, of C$1.3738 = US$1.00. The sale price of CAD $36.40 is a weighted average price. These shares were sold in multiple transactions at prices ranging from CAD $36.36 to CAD $36.56, inclusive. The reporting person undertakes to provide the Issuer, any security holder of the Issuer, or the staff of the Securities and Exchange Commission, upon request, full information regarding the number of Common Shares sold at each separate price within the range set forth in this footnote (2). These shares represent shares sold to cover option exercise price.

F3: The sale price of the stock option of CAD $39.96 is converted to USD based on the daily average exchange rate as reported by the H.10 statistical release of the Board of Governances of the Federal Reserve System on January 2, 2026, of C$1.3738 = US$1.00. The sale price of CAD $39.96 is a weighted average price. These shares were sold in multiple transactions at prices ranging from CAD $39.96 to CAD $39.97, inclusive. The reporting person undertakes to provide the Issuer, any security holder of the Issuer, or the staff of the Securities and Exchange Commission, upon request, full information regarding the number of Common Shares sold at each separate price within the range set forth in this footnote (3). These shares represent shares sold to cover payment of taxes relating to the option exercise.

F4: The stock option, representing a right to purchase a total of 20,000 Common Shares, became exercisable as to 5,000 Common Shares on January 20, 2021, as to 5,000 Common Shares on January 20, 2022, as to 5,000 Common Shares on January 20, 2023, and as to the remaining 5,000 on January 20, 2024.

F5: The stock option, representing a right to purchase a total of 9,500 Common Shares, became exercisable as to 2,375 Common Shares on January 20, 2021, as to 2,375 Common Shares on January 20, 2022, as to 2,375 Common Shares on January 20, 2023, and as to the remaining 2,375 on January 20, 2024.
